Bayern Munich defeated Real Madrid 2-1 at the Santiago Bernabéu Stadium in the first leg of the UEFA Champions League quarterfinals, according to an April 7 announcement.

The match was important as it marked the beginning of a two-leg series that will determine which team advances to the semifinals. Both teams are competing for a place among Europe’s top four clubs.

Luis Díaz scored the opening goal for Bayern before halftime, giving his team an early advantage. Harry Kane extended Bayern’s lead early in the second half. Kylian Mbappé responded with a goal for Real Madrid, keeping their hopes alive ahead of the return match.

This game was part of the initial knockout stage in this season’s Champions League, where each club aims to progress toward winning one of football’s most prestigious trophies.

The outcome means that Bayern Munich will go into the second leg with a one-goal advantage. The decisive return match is scheduled for Wednesday, April 15 at Allianz Arena in Germany, where Bayern will attempt to secure their place in the semifinals.
